Preservation would create significant buffer between development along the South Kohala <br />Coast and the ocean along the more pristine North Kohala Coast <br /> Habitat for several endangered (listed) fauna species: the Hawaiian Hoary Bat, the Hawaiian <br />Monk Seal, as well as flora: acharanthes, ko'oloa'ula, and ohai. <br /> Home to one of the largest Kiawe forests on the island <br /> Preservation would provide a buffer for uninterrupted flow of significant flow of groundwater <br />into the ocean <br /> Part of the Ala Kahakai National Historic Trail <br />Special Opportunity for Acquisition and Management <br /> Kohala Lihikai, Hawaiian Islands Land Trust and the Ala Kahakai National Historic Trail have <br />met with a representative of the owner, who expressed interest in a preservation sale. <br /> <br />
